In 2006, he graduated from the Severodonetsk Technological Institute of the V. Dahl East Ukrainian National University. Faculty: Computer Engineering. Since 2008, he has worked at the PC World Ukraine publishing house as a computer systems engineer at the test laboratory of the editorial department.

In 2009-2010, he was the author of reviews of computer components on the Gecid.com website. In 2023-2025, he worked as the author of scripts for reviews of computer components on the Gecid.com YouTube channel.
